Output b51e0bfa85e7d44d458c4dc238641c7b47c85d09799f2b7bf2f153e7e07dc6cc:38

value
22135693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45f604076115eadd7ddc9734ee62afbf467b06f0 OP_EQUAL
address
384wGFdv8C99ffv2v3uxV2x8Kafzon4p1Q
transaction
b51e0bfa85e7d44d458c4dc238641c7b47c85d09799f2b7bf2f153e7e07dc6cc
confirmations
181750
spent
true